What is CVE-2022-35828?
CVE-2022-35828 is an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ability in Microsoft Defender for Endpoint for Mac, presenting a high severity risk.
The Impact of CVE-2022-35828
With a base severity rating of HIGH and a CVSS score of 7.8, this vulnerability can be exploited by malicious actors to gain elevated privileges on affected systems.

Affected Systems and Versions
The vulnerability affects Microsoft Defender for Endpoint for Mac version 101.0.0, up to version 101.78.13, inclusive.
